Speaking to Tunisie Numérique, frozen MP Hatem Mliki maintained a state’s power is measured by its economy.
During the last 10 years, Tunisia has suffered a lot economically, but additionally socially. The state is therefore obliged to accept the conditions and demands of donors and anyone willing to lend money to Tunisia because we are in dreadful need of this money, he added.
